WebSep 27, 2024 · CUDA and Turing GPUs. CUDA 10 is the first version of CUDA to support the new NVIDIA Turing architecture. Turing’s new Streaming Multiprocessor (SM) builds on the Volta GV100 architecture and achieves 50% improvement in delivered performance per CUDA Core compared to the previous Pascal generation. WebApr 7, 2016 · GPU’s used for general-purpose computations have a highly data parallel architecture. They are composed of a number of cores. Each of these cores have a number of functional units, such as arithmetic and logic units (ALUs) etc. One or more of these functional units are used to process each thread of execution.
